Richesther Homes – Semi Independent Living LTD is a company who specialise in providing care and support for young people in semi-independent living services. We have a very exciting position for a Support Worker to join our friendly team in one of our homes based in Milton Keynes.
As Support Worker for this 3-bed home, you will be caring for those with Emotional and Behavioural Difficulties aged 16 +, with the support of a strong team of care professionals.
We are also committed to the continuing development of all our team members, so we can empower them to lead fulfilling careers in care.
Role and Responsibilities:
Delivering high quality support and care tailored to the service users needs whilst promoting their dignity and independence
Providing comfort and companionship to those in your care
Encouraging young people to get involved in fun social activities
Undertaking observations on those in your care and documenting this as necessary in their care plans
Attending appointments, social visits, and days out with those in your care
Assisting with daily household tasks such as cooking and cleaning

RICHESTHER HOMES Semi Independent Living provisions consist of specialist 24-hour staffed accommodation for young people aged 16-21. These provisions cater to young people with complex needs and challenging behaviours.
Our semi-independent living provisions are completely gender specific, offering accommodation separately to young males and females. This system ensures many benefits come to fruition, including the reduction of risk-taking behaviours and sexual exploitation.
This is a holistic accommodation-based service which aims to prevent and/or reduce negative behaviours in young people. The nature of semi-independent living also helps to equip young people with the life skills necessary to live independently.
